EXPERIMENTAL MEASUREMENT OF THE ELECTROMAGNETIC FORM FACTOR OF THE NEGATIVE PI MESON.

Abstract

The scattering of pi mesons of 21 BeV energy, incident on electrons at rest, was studied to determine the electromagnetic form factor of the pi meson. The results of an analysis of 4% of the data obtained in the experiment are consistent with a point charge model for the pi meson. The data place an upper limit on the root mean square radius due to charge structure effects and radiative effects of R = 3.3 f. This limitation on the radius is interpreted as a limitation on the absolute value of the slope of the form factor at t = 0. These data do not exclude positive slopes at the origin corresponding to an imaginary value of the radius of the same magnitude. (Author)
